基础概念
远程堡垒机是一种安全设备,用于管理和监控对远程服务器的访问。它充当一个中间代理,允许用户通过安全的通道连接到目标服务器,同时记录所有活动并执行安全策略。
CMD连接远程堡垒机通常指的是通过命令行界面(如Windows的CMD)使用SSH(Secure Shell)协议连接到远程堡垒机。
相关优势
- 安全性:SSH协议提供了加密的数据传输,防止数据在传输过程中被窃取或篡改。
- 集中管理:通过堡垒机,可以集中管理和监控所有远程服务器的访问。
- 审计和日志记录:堡垒机可以记录所有连接和操作,便于审计和追踪问题。
- 多用户支持:可以同时支持多个用户连接,提高工作效率。
类型
- 硬件堡垒机:使用专用硬件设备实现远程访问和安全管理。
- 软件堡垒机:在通用服务器上安装软件实现远程访问和安全管理。
应用场景
- 企业IT管理:用于管理和监控企业内部的服务器和网络设备。
- 远程技术支持:技术支持人员通过堡垒机连接到客户服务器进行故障排除和维护。
- 云服务管理:用于管理和监控云环境中的资源。
连接方法
假设你要通过CMD连接到远程堡垒机,以下是一个基本的步骤:
- 打开CMD:
- 打开CMD:
- 使用SSH连接到堡垒机:
- 使用SSH连接到堡垒机:
- 其中,
username
是你在堡垒机上的用户名,remote_bastion_ip
是堡垒机的IP地址。 - 输入密码或使用密钥认证:
- 如果使用密码认证,输入密码并按回车。
- 如果使用密钥认证,可以使用以下命令:
- 如果使用密钥认证,可以使用以下命令:
- 其中,
/path/to/private_key
是你的私钥文件路径。
常见问题及解决方法
- 连接超时:
- 确保防火墙允许SSH连接。
- 检查网络连接是否正常。
- 确保堡垒机上的SSH服务正在运行。
- 认证失败:
- 确保输入的用户名和密码正确。
- 如果使用密钥认证,确保私钥文件路径正确且权限设置正确。
- 权限不足:
- 确保你在堡垒机上具有足够的权限。
- 检查堡垒机的配置文件,确保允许你的用户连接。
示例代码
以下是一个简单的示例,展示如何使用SSH连接到远程堡垒机:
# 打开CMD
cmd
# 使用SSH连接到堡垒机
ssh username@remote_bastion_ip
# 输入密码或使用密钥认证
# 如果使用密码认证
# 输入密码并按回车
# 如果使用密钥认证
ssh -i /path/to/private_key username@remote_bastion_ip
参考链接
如果你遇到具体的问题,可以提供更多的细节,以便更具体地帮助你解决问题。